Output 593dd023d7812dd85cd6b9cf3917123fb17b9321b4a713c38e230b4fbc3480da:0

value
26615483
script pubkey
OP_0 OP_PUSHBYTES_20 42ab6bb67ac49531e3301ad34eeef10099844ab9
address
ltc1qg24khdn6cj2nrcesrtf5amh3qzvcgj4eevawgz
transaction
593dd023d7812dd85cd6b9cf3917123fb17b9321b4a713c38e230b4fbc3480da
spent
true